Why Photovoltaic Glass Factories Matter in the Green Energy Revolution
As solar energy adoption surges globally, photovoltaic (PV) glass processing factories have become critical players. These facilities produce specialized glass that converts sunlight into electricity while maintaining transparency – a game-changer for architects, urban planners, and manufacturers.
Key Advantages of Modern PV Glass Processing
- Lightweight designs (≤3.2mm thickness) with up to 22% energy conversion efficiency
- Customizable transparency levels (30%-90%) for diverse applications
- Triple-layer anti-reflective coatings enhancing durability in harsh weather

Top 3 Application Areas Driving Demand
1. Smart Building Integration
From skyscraper windows to balcony railings, PV glass enables zero-emission power generation without compromising aesthetics. The Shanghai Tower in China uses PV glass curtain walls generating 350,000 kWh annually – enough to power 150 households.
2. Agricultural Solar Solutions
Greenhouses with semi-transparent PV glass roofs demonstrate a perfect synergy:
- 30% reduction in crop water requirements
- 15-20% electricity self-sufficiency
- UV filtration protecting delicate plants
3. Consumer Electronics Innovation
Leading tech companies now integrate PV glass into smartphone screens (3-5% battery recharge/day) and IoT devices. The 2023 Consumer Electronics Show highlighted solar-powered tablets using ultra-thin (1.1mm) photovoltaic glass layers.
Quality Control: The Backbone of PV Glass Manufacturing
| Parameter | Industry Standard | Premium Grade |
|---|---|---|
| Haze Level | ≤7% | ≤3.5% |
| Thermal Shock Resistance | -40°C to +85°C | -60°C to +120°C |
| Mechanical Strength | 6,000 N/cm² | 8,500 N/cm² |
Pro Tip: Always verify IEC 61215 and IEC 61730 certifications when sourcing photovoltaic glass – these ensure compliance with international safety and performance benchmarks.

FAQ: Photovoltaic Glass Processing
- Q: How long does PV glass last?A: Premium products offer 25-30 year performance warranties with ≤0.5% annual efficiency loss.
- Q: Can existing windows be retrofitted?A: Yes, laminated PV glass units can replace traditional double-glazed windows in most cases.
- Q: What maintenance is required?A: Simple bi-annual cleaning with non-abrasive solutions maintains optimal performance.
